Hi @Monica – Which particular stack are you referring to? There are only a couple of navigation stacks in Foundry that use the anchor links for one-page navigation, but I want to be sure I know which one specifically you’re referring to. This is because if the stack is not designed specifically to scroll the display when anchor links are clicked they will simply work like normal anchor links and jump to their destination position. The scrolling behavior is achieved through specific javascript, so the stack has to be coded specifically to do that.
